Find the equation in slope-intercept form that describes a line through (4, 2) with
slope 1/2

Answer:

The equation in slope-intercept form that describes a line through (4, 2) with slope
(1)/(2) is
y = (1)/(2)x

Solution:

In the question it is given that the line passes through the points (4,2) which has a slope (m) =
(1)/(2)

We have to find the slope intercept form of the line

We know the slope intercept form of a line is given by

y = mx +c where m is the slope of the equation

Here y = 2 ,x = 4 and m =
(1)/(2)

Substituting the values in slope intercept form equation we get


\begin{array}{l}{2=(1)/(2) * 4+c} \\\\ {\Rightarrow 2=2+c} \\\\ {\Rightarrow 2-2=c} \\\\ {c=0}\end{array}

Thus the equation in slope-intercept form that describes a line through (4, 2) with slope
(1)/(2) is
y = (1)/(2)x
